Shadowsocks和Shadowsocks-libev使用教程及常见问题解答

目录

  1. 什么是Shadowsocks和Shadowsocks-libev?
  2. Shadowsocks和Shadowsocks-libev的主要功能
  3. Shadowsocks和Shadowsocks-libev的配置方法 3.1. 服务器端配置 3.2. 客户端配置
  4. Shadowsocks和Shadowsocks-libev的常见问题解答 4.1. Shadowsocks和Shadowsocks-libev有什么区别? 4.2. Shadowsocks和Shadowsocks-libev如何选择? 4.3. Shadowsocks和Shadowsocks-libev的性能如何? 4.4. Shadowsocks和Shadowsocks-libev如何提高安全性? 4.5. Shadowsocks和Shadowsocks-libev如何提高速度?
  5. 结论

1. 什么是Shadowsocks和Shadowsocks-libev?

Shadowsocks是一种基于SOCKS5代理的加密传输协议,用于提供安全的互联网访问。它最初由一位中国程序员开发,旨在帮助人们绕过网络审查和封锁,访问被限制的网站和服务。

Shadowsocks-libev是Shadowsocks协议的一个轻量级实现,它基于libev事件循环库构建,性能更优秀,适用于资源受限的设备。

2. Shadowsocks和Shadowsocks-libev的主要功能

Shadowsocks和Shadowsocks-libev的主要功能包括:

  • 提供加密的网络通信隧道,防止流量被监听和篡改
  • 支持多种加密算法,如AES、Chacha20等,确保通信安全性
  • 支持多个服务器节点,可实现负载均衡和故障切换
  • 兼容性强,可运行于多种操作系统和设备上
  • 轻量级设计,占用系统资源少,适用于低配设备

3. Shadowsocks和Shadowsocks-libev的配置方法

3.1. 服务器端配置

  1. 购买或租用VPS服务器
  2. 在服务器上安装Shadowsocks或Shadowsocks-libev
  3. 配置服务器端参数,如加密方式、端口号、密码等
  4. 防火墙开放相应端口

3.2. 客户端配置

  1. 下载并安装Shadowsocks或Shadowsocks-libev客户端
  2. 输入服务器地址、端口号、密码和加密方式
  3. 启用代理并选择合适的模式(全局模式或PAC模式)
  4. 根据需求调整客户端设置,如负载均衡、延迟测试等

4. Shadowsocks和Shadowsocks-libev的常见问题解答

4.1. Shadowsocks和Shadowsocks-libev有什么区别?

Shadowsocks和Shadowsocks-libev的主要区别如下:

  • Shadowsocks是原始版本,Shadowsocks-libev是基于libev的轻量级实现
  • Shadowsocks-libev性能更优秀,适用于资源受限的设备
  • Shadowsocks-libev支持更多的加密算法和协议

4.2. Shadowsocks和Shadowsocks-libev如何选择?

  • 如果您使用的是高性能设备,可选择原始版本Shadowsocks
  • 如果您使用的是低性能设备,如路由器或树莓派,建议选择Shadowsocks-libev
  • 如果您需要更多的加密算法和协议支持,Shadowsocks-libev可能是更好的选择

4.3. Shadowsocks和Shadowsocks-libev的性能如何?

  • Shadowsocks-libev相比原始版本Shadowsocks,在CPU和内存占用方面有明显的性能优势
  • 在网络传输速度方面,两者性能差异不大,主要取决于服务器带宽和网络质量

4.4. Shadowsocks和Shadowsocks-libev如何提高安全性?

  • 使用更安全的加密算法,如Chacha20-IETF-POLY1305
  • 定期更换密码,避免密码泄露
  • 开启双重认证(2FA)等额外安全措施
  • 配合其他安全工具,如V2Ray、Trojan等使用

4.5. Shadowsocks和Shadowsocks-libev如何提高速度?

  • 选择就近的服务器节点,减少网络延迟
  • 开启负载均衡,自动选择最优节点
  • 尝试不同的加密算法,选择性能更好的
  • 优化客户端和服务器端的网络配置

5. 结论

Shadowsocks和Shadowsocks-libev是目前广泛使用的安全代理工具,它们提供了加密的网络通信隧道,帮助用户绕过网络审查和封锁,访问被限制的网站和服务。本文详细介绍了这两种工具的功能特性、配置方法以及常见问题解答,希望能为读者提供全面的使用指南。无论您是初次使用,还是有一定使用经验,相信本文都能为您带来帮助。

正文完